Every now and then we get our hands on something pretty special. When wineries have a bumper harvest, they often find themselves with more premium juice than they can fit under their own label. Rather than letting it go to waste, they release it as a cleanskin. The quality is every bit as good as the labelled wine the only difference is this one comes without the label.
